A point-of-sale( POS)system is a set of devices that permit organizations to process and full deals. It is a mix of hardware and software that catches and keeps upgraded documents of all products( or solutions)and payment exchange at "the factor of sale."In the early days, companies processed transactions using cash registers. They are likewise developed to seamlessly incorporate with added features, such as personnel and pay-roll administration, commitment and marketing, order satisfaction, and audit. For this overview, we concentrate on the 4 sorts of contemporary POS systems. Like its precursors, the desktop computer or kitchen counter POS setup consists of a cashier screen, cash money cabinet, thermal printer, and settlement terminal. It is established up at a repaired section of a brick-and-mortar shop where customers line up to take a look at and pay for their purchases. Clients or sales personnel can look into their acquisitions at the station. Self-service booths normally have a touch-screen display, repayment terminal, and thermal invoice printer. There are optional barcode scanners and weighing scales, such as in grocery stores.
